Eagles Have Strong Showing At EMU Fall Classic

Beverly Elcock held the top time for the Green and White.

DEXTER, Mich. (EMUEagles.com) – The Eastern Michigan University men's and women's cross country teams both had solid performances this afternoon, Oct. 23, at Hudson Mills Metropark in Dexter, Mich. Several EMU runners, past and present, were well represented among the field.

In the women's 5,000-meter event, senior Beverly Elcock (Ft. Wayne, Ind.-Northrop) ran unattached as she worked on her comeback from knee surgery, finishing 43rd with a time of 19:32.9. Sophomore Beth Zimpfer (Maplewood, Ohio-Jackson Center) was next to cross the finish line for the Eagles at 19:48.3, a 25.3 second improvement from last season's outing at the EMU Classic. Freshman Kaitlin Fenech (Dearborn, Mich.-Divine Child) finished at 19:57.8 for the Green and White, while Lauren Lunsford (Miamisburg, Ohio-Miamisburg) and Brooke Scuillo (Dublin, Ohio-Dublin Coffman) took 62nd (20:08.1) and 77th (20:51.1), respectively.

In the men's 9,000-meter event, former Eastern harrier Corey Nowitzke posted a time of 29:29.0 and was first to cross the finish line, while EMU alum Kyle Mena took third with a time of 29:51.0. Nick Petro (Erie, Mich.-Monroe) was solid this afternoon with an 11th place overall finish time of 30:54.0. Teammate Justin Huey (Canton, Mich.-Plymouth) clinched 15th place at 31:30.0.

Freshman Grzegorz Kalinowski (Gostkowo, Poland-Nicolaus Copernicus University) had a stellar outing in the men's 5,000-meter race. His time of 15:28.5 earned him a first place overall finish, the first in his young career. Cody Chabola (Kingsville, Ohio-Edgewood) was the next EMU runner to finish, crossing the line at 15:40.0 for the seventh spot. Last year's 10,000-meter top finisher, EMU Alum Curtis Vollmar, followed with an eighth place time of 15:42.8. Senior Ransom Brown (Coldwater, Mich.-Coldwater) and Matt Wines (Pinckney, Mich.- Pinckney) rounded out the top-10, finishing ninth and 10th, respectively.

Both the men's and women's squads will return to action for the Mid-American Conference Cross Country Championships on Saturday, Oct. 30, in Three Rivers, Mich. at the Pine View Golf Course. The women's 6,000-meter event is scheduled for 11 a.m., while the men's 8,000-meter is slated for a noon start.
